After Bitcoin was recognized globally as an investment asset, medium of exchange, and reserve fund, Bitcoin imitation assets emerged, such as Wrapped Bitcoin (WBTC), which is based on the Ethereum blockchain, and Bitcoin ETFs.

A Bitcoin ETF refers to an investment instrument that allows you to buy or sell shares on a stock exchange that represent the value of Bitcoin. Bitcoin ETFs are easier to buy and safer to store. They're perfect if you want to profit from Bitcoin without having to worry about security and storage. Owning BTC gives you full ownership of your coins, but it also means you're responsible for security and managing your private keys.
